  5. Subdivision surface is a new geometric modeling technology of discrete surface based on mesh. it can express modeling surface through control mesh and subdivision rules

    細分曲面是基於網格的離散曲面造型新技術,它通過定義控制網格和細分規則來表示造型曲面。
